Drama ·History · South Korea · 1991 · 2h 26m

Fly High, Run Far

개벽

Synopsis

In mid-19th Century Korea, the people of Joseon Dynasty embrace the new religion Donghak. After the founder is executed, Choi Si-hyeong becomes Donghak’s second-generation leader and successfully propagates the religion, but in doing so becomes the object of oppression by the royal court.
